Major-General Melugin lost both legs and eyes.
During the battle for Palmyra was seriously injured the head of Department of combat training of the headquarters of the Western military district, major-General Peter Melugin.
Melugin, according to sources, at the end of February hit a mine. He lost both legs and eyes. From Syria the General-major was taken to the Burdenko hospital in Moscow. The help of the hospital confirmed that Melugin is at them.
Melugin — the first Russian General wounded in Syria, says “Fontanka”.
The defense Ministry official message about the death of General in Syria has not yet commented.
Peter Melugin is directly subordinate to the commander of the Western military district, Colonel-General Andrei Kartapolov, the head of the group of Russian troops in Syria.
